Berkshire wedding venue named in the UK’s top 10 – See the full list

The car dealership has pulled together a list of the top wedding venues from across the country, ranking them from best to worst, based on five crucial factors.

The venues are scored based on their Google reviews, onsite accommodation, onsite parking, average maximum temperature as well as average monthly rainfall during the wedding season which falls between May and October.

The researchers then decided how they performed out of a total of 100 points.

Berkshire wedding venue in the UK’s top 10

Wasing Park scored an impressive 88 points out of 100 on The Brindley Group’s index.

The stunning barn venue has an impressive 4.7 Google review score and it offers guests on-site accommodation and parking.

There is something for all types of couples whether you dream of a civil ceremony or a church wedding.

Hitched.co.uk describes the wedding spot as “secluded, sophisticated and stylish, fusing country traditions with contemporary touches.”

On top of that, the venue boasts an average maximum temperature of 19.23 degrees celsius during the wedding season as well as a fairly low average monthly fall of 51.9mm.

UK’s top 10 wedding venues

Bracknell News: The UK's top 10 wedding venues.  Credit: The Brindley GroupThe UK’s top 10 wedding venues. Credit: The Brindley Group

According to the Brindley Group’s ranking, Cambridgeshire’s South Farm has taken the top spot as the UK’s best wedding venue.

South Farm is followed by Oxfordshire’s Hadsham farm and Leeds Castle in Kent.

In fact, according to the index, 7 out of the top 10 venues are located in the South East.

This is due to “a mixture of well-appointed venues with high temperatures and low rainfall during wedding season,” The Brindley Group has suggested.

Here’s how the Berkshire venue ranked and the full UK top 10:

  1. South Farm – Cambridgeshire: 92 points
  2. Hadsham Farm – Oxfordshire: 91 points
  3. Leeds Castle – Kent: 89 points
  4. Goodwood House – West Sussex: 89 points
  5. Wasing Park – Berkshire: 88 points
  6. Caswell House – Oxfordshire: 88 points
  7. Hengrave Hall – Suffolk: 88 points
  8. Hampton Court House – Surrey: 88 points
  9. Hever Castle – Kent: 87 points
  10. Braxted Park – Essex: 87 points
